Efficiently Deleting MySQL Data: Quick Tips to Streamline the Process(mysql删除数据)

Deleting data can be an important part of keeping a database healthy and up to date. Depending on the size of the dataset, deleting data from MySQL can be a time-consuming process. Here are some tips to help streamline the process and make it as efficient as possible.

First, it’s important to understand when and why you want to delete data from MySQL. Generally speaking, it’s good practice to delete data that is no longer pertinent to the purpose of the database. If the data is no longer needed, removing it can improve performance and free up storage space.

When it comes to deleting data, it’s important to use the proper SQL syntax. The syntax for deleting a table is as follows:

DELETE FROM  WHERE ;

In this syntax, you specify the table name and use an optional condition to specify which data to delete. For example, if you want to delete all rows from a table called “customers,” you can use the following syntax:

DELETE FROM customers;

You can also use the “TRUNCATE” command to delete all the data from a table at once. This is slightly faster than using “DELETE” because it doesn’t write as much information to the log file. The syntax for “TRUNCATE” is:

TRUNCATE TABLE ;

It’s important to note that these commands will permanently delete the data and it cannot be recovered. If you are unsure whether or not you should delete the data, it’s best to back up the table before executing the query.

Finally, there are a few additional Resources that can be used to speed up the process. For example, the “INSERT…SELECT” statement can be used to quickly delete data from a source table and insert it into a target table in a single query. Additionally, the “DROP TABLE” statement can be used to quickly delete an entire table, including all its data.

In conclusion, deleting data from MySQL databases can be a time-consuming process. However, by following the tips outlined in this article, you can streamline the process and make it as efficient as possible. With the proper syntax and the right resources, you can quickly and easily delete the data you don’t need and keep your database up to date.


数据运维技术 » Efficiently Deleting MySQL Data: Quick Tips to Streamline the Process(mysql删除数据)